Main issues, as the Inspector framed them
- The effect of the proposal on the living conditions of the occupiers of 1 Grimwade Avenue with regards to privacy and outlook
What decided it
The proposed extension, through its appropriate siting, scale, separation distances and the imposition of an obscured glazing condition on the bathroom window, would not harm the living conditions of neighbouring occupiers with regard to privacy and outlook.
